Output 59909caa9000a394da0782ebcbeaa01a81840bd62e3411654b4c3aafc453981d:0

value
130000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 400df6e5168f85fa6b9107e3f34b7e60df3c9386 OP_EQUAL
address
37Xhu5yzL8B8UqX2TkG1a39ov3Eiy3gLUf
transaction
59909caa9000a394da0782ebcbeaa01a81840bd62e3411654b4c3aafc453981d
spent
true